Description: SPEM Portfolio Emerging Markets

The SPDR Portfolio Emerging Markets ETF (SPEM) tracks the performance of the S&P Emerging BMI Index, utilizing a float-adjusted market capitalization weighting strategy. The fund mandates that at least 80% of its assets be invested in index constituents or representative depositary receipts to ensure close correlation with the underlying benchmark.

This investment model provides exposure to large- and mid-cap equities across developing economies, where market capitalization is adjusted for the number of shares available for public trading rather than total shares outstanding. Emerging market securities often present higher volatility compared to developed markets but offer access to regions with faster GDP growth rates and expanding middle-class demographics.
